How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Western Hills?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Western Hills Studio Apartments | $995 | $775 | $1,400 |
Western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,288 | $650 | $1,955 |
Western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,466 | $725 | $2,221 |
Western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,659 | $640 | $2,507 |
Western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,286 | $625 | $2,450 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Western Hills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Western Hills with Studio?
Currently the most affordable Studio in Western Hills is at Remington Square listed at $775.
How much is the average rent for a Studio Western Hills Apartment?
The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Western Hills is $995.
What is the largest available Studio Western Hills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Western Hills is a 725 square feet unit starting from $1,400 at Tuckaway at Lawrence.
What is the average size for Western Hills Studio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Studio rental in Western Hills is currently 580 sq ft.
